Abstract
A video is divided into portions, and the portions are used to control moving lights. A video is displayed where each moving light becomes a superpixel of the eventual displayed video. The superpixels themselves may be formed of pixels.
Claims
exact text as granted — not AI-modified1 . A method comprising:
first controlling a plurality of remotely controllable lamps using a first control such that each of the remotely controllable lamps creates a separate output at a separate location based on said first control, and at least one of said remotely controllable lamps produces an output with content that is different than another of said remotely controllable lamps based on said first control; and second controlling the plurality of remotely controllable lamps using a second control at a different time than said first control, such that the remotely controllable lamps collectively produce a frame of a video responsive to said second control at said different time, and subsequently produces another frame of the same video at another time subsequent to said different time.
2 . A method as in claim 1 , wherein said second controlling produces outputs to the remotely controllable lamps such that each of the lamps produces a portion of said frame of said video.
3 . A method as in claim 2 , wherein said first controlling and said second controlling also comprises controlling a pointing location of said plurality of remotely controllable lamps in pan and tilt directions.
4 . A method as in claim 2 , wherein each of said remotely controllable lamps forms a superpixel of said frame of said video, said superpixel having a plurality of pixels being projected thereby.
5 . A method as in claim 2 , further comprising, during said second controlling, moving each of the plurality of lamps at the same time to thereby move a position of display of the video.
6 . A method as in claim 3 , further comprising controlling said lamps to collectively form a rectangular shaped array display.
7 . A method as in claim 1 , further comprising controlling both a projection light and an LED light using the same control form at said first time.
8 . A method as in claim 1 , further comprising controlling display using a computer by dragging items to be displayed onto a timeline of a user interface, and automatically displaying said items at a time related to a position on said timeline.
9 . A method, comprising:
using a computer for forming a user interface having a timeline representing future times; using the computer for placing items to be displayed on said timeline; using the computer for automatically determining a current time, automatically determining items which have been placed on the timeline at times corresponding to the current time, and automatically causing at least one remotely controllable light to display the items on the timeline based on said current time matching the time at which said items are on the timeline.
11 . A method as in claim 10 , wherein said placing items comprises placing items on the timeline to be displayed by multiple different lamps.
12 . A method as in claim 11 , wherein said placing comprises placing different items into different layers.
13 . A method as in claim 12 , wherein one layer modifies the video on another layer.
14 . A method as in claim 13 , wherein said modifies comprises changing an aspect of display of a video.
15 . An apparatus, comprising:
a controller device which produces outputs for controlling a plurality of remotely controllable lamps, said controller controlling in a first control mode to produce outputs such that each of the remotely controllable lamps creates a separate output at a separate location based on said first control, and at least one of said remotely controllable lamps displays content that is independent from another of said remotely controllable lamps based on said first control, said controller operating in a second control mode to control the plurality of remotely controllable lamps using a second control at a different time than said first control, such that the remotely controllable lamps collectively produce a first frame of a video responsive to said second control at said different time, and to subsequently produce another frame of the same video at another time subsequent to said different time.
16 . An apparatus as in claim 15 , wherein said second controlling by said controller produces outputs to the remotely controllable lamps such that each of the lamps produces a portion of said frame of said video.
17 . An apparatus as in claim 16 , wherein said controller device also controls a pointing location of said plurality of remotely controllable lamps in pan and tilt directions.
18 . An apparatus as in claim 15 , wherein each of said remotely controllable lamps forms a superpixel of said frame of said video in said second control mode, said superpixel having a plurality of pixels being projected thereby.
19 . An apparatus as in claim 16 , further comprising, during said second controlling, moving each of the plurality of lamps at the same time to thereby move a position of display of the video.
20 . An apparatus as in claim 16 , further comprising controlling said lamps to collectively form a rectangular shaped array display.
21 . An apparatus as in claim 15 , wherein said output controls both a projection light and an LED light using the same control form at said first time.
